"""Excel file discovery and context summarization utilities for prompt building."""

from __future__ import annotations

import hashlib
import json
import re
from pathlib import Path

import pandas as pd

from ..config import EXCEL_DIR

SUPPORTED_SUFFIXES = {".xlsx", ".xls"}


def _table_name_from_file(file_name: str) -> str:
	"""Normalize a workbook or sheet label into a SQL-safe identifier."""
	stem = file_name.rsplit(".", 1)[0]
	normalized = re.sub(r"[^0-9A-Za-z]+", "_", stem).strip("_")
	return normalized or "excel_data"


def _table_name_from_sheet(file_name: str, sheet_name: str) -> str:
	"""Return the SQL table name used by the executor for one workbook sheet."""
	workbook_part = _table_name_from_file(file_name)
	sheet_part = _table_name_from_file(sheet_name)
	return f"{workbook_part}__{sheet_part}"


def normalize_excel_dir(excel_dir: str | Path | None = None) -> Path:
	"""Normalize Excel directory input into an absolute resolved path."""
	path = Path(excel_dir) if excel_dir is not None else EXCEL_DIR
	return path.expanduser().resolve()


def list_excel_files(excel_dir: str | Path | None = None) -> list[Path]:
	"""Return supported Excel workbooks in a deterministic sorted order."""
	directory = normalize_excel_dir(excel_dir)
	if not directory.exists() or not directory.is_dir():
		return []
	return sorted(
		[item for item in directory.iterdir() if item.is_file() and item.suffix.lower() in SUPPORTED_SUFFIXES],
		key=lambda item: item.name.lower(),
	)


def read_excel_file(file_path: Path) -> pd.ExcelFile:
	"""Open an Excel workbook and raise if the expected file is missing."""
	if not file_path.exists():
		raise FileNotFoundError(f"File {file_path.name} not found in {file_path.parent}")
	return pd.ExcelFile(file_path)


def get_col_info(df: pd.DataFrame) -> str:
	"""Build compact schema metadata for a DataFrame."""
	col_types = df.dtypes
	rows = len(df)
	cols = len(df.columns)
	info = "\n".join([f"{col}: {dtype}" for col, dtype in col_types.items()])
	if not info:
		info = "No columns found"
	info += f"\nColumns: {cols}"
	info += f"\nRows: {rows}"
	return info


def get_sample_rows(df: pd.DataFrame, sample_size: int = 1) -> str:
	"""Return a small human-readable table preview used in LLM context text."""
	if df.empty:
		return "Sample rows: No rows found"

	sample_df = df.head(sample_size)
	headers = [str(column).strip() for column in sample_df.columns]
	lines = [" | ".join(headers)]

	for row in sample_df.itertuples(index=False, name=None):
		values = [str(value).strip() for value in row]
		lines.append(" | ".join(values))

	return "Sample rows:\n" + "\n".join(lines)


def _snapshot_file(file_path: Path) -> dict[str, str | int]:
	"""Return file metadata used to detect workbook set/content changes."""
	stat = file_path.stat()
	return {
		"name": file_path.name,
		"size": stat.st_size,
		"mtime_ns": stat.st_mtime_ns,
	}


def get_excel_snapshot(excel_dir: str | Path | None = None) -> tuple[str, list[dict[str, str | int]]]:
	"""Return snapshot digest and entries for all tracked Excel files."""
	files = list_excel_files(excel_dir)
	snapshot = [_snapshot_file(file_path) for file_path in files]
	digest = hashlib.sha256(json.dumps(snapshot, sort_keys=True).encode("utf-8")).hexdigest()
	return digest, snapshot


def describe_excel_snapshot_changes(
	previous_snapshot: list[dict[str, str | int]] | None,
	current_snapshot: list[dict[str, str | int]] | None,
) -> str:
	"""Describe added/removed workbook names between two snapshots."""
	previous_names = {
		str(item.get("name"))
		for item in (previous_snapshot or [])
		if isinstance(item, dict) and isinstance(item.get("name"), str)
	}
	current_names = {
		str(item.get("name"))
		for item in (current_snapshot or [])
		if isinstance(item, dict) and isinstance(item.get("name"), str)
	}

	added = sorted(current_names - previous_names)
	removed = sorted(previous_names - current_names)
	if not added and not removed:
		return ""

	sections: list[str] = ["### EXCEL FILE CHANGES"]
	if added:
		sections.append(f"Added files: {', '.join(added)}")
	if removed:
		sections.append(f"Removed files: {', '.join(removed)}")
	return "\n".join(sections)


def build_excel_files_info(excel_dir: str | Path | None = None) -> tuple[str, str, list[dict[str, str | int]]]:
	"""Build text context, snapshot digest, and snapshot entries for prompts."""
	directory = normalize_excel_dir(excel_dir)
	files = list_excel_files(directory)
	digest, snapshot = get_excel_snapshot(directory)

	if not files:
		message = f"Excel directory: {directory}\nNo Excel files found."
		return message, digest, snapshot

	sections: list[str] = [f"Excel directory: {directory}", f"Excel files found: {len(files)}"]
	for file_path in files:
		xls = read_excel_file(file_path)
		sheet_names = [str(sheet_name) for sheet_name in xls.sheet_names]
		sheet_sections: list[str] = [f"File: {file_path.name}", f"Sheets: {', '.join(sheet_names)}"]
		for sheet_name in xls.sheet_names:
			df = xls.parse(sheet_name)
			sheet_sections.append(f"Sheet: {sheet_name}")
			sheet_sections.append(f"SQL table: {_table_name_from_sheet(file_path.name, str(sheet_name))}")
			sheet_sections.append(get_col_info(df))
			sheet_sections.append(get_sample_rows(df))
		sections.append("\n".join(sheet_sections))

	return "\n\n".join(sections), digest, snapshot


def format_excel_context(info: str | None) -> str:
	"""Wrap plain Excel metadata text in a structured prompt section."""
	if not info:
		return ""
	return f"### EXCEL FILE CONTEXT\n{info}"
